Understanding the ÖSD B1 Level

The ÖSD B1 exam corresponds to the third level (B1) on the six-level scale of skills laid down in the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). At this level, a candidate is thought about an "independent user." This implies they can understand the main points of clear basic input on familiar matters routinely come across in work, school, and leisure.

The Modular Structure of the Exam

One of the most candidate-friendly elements of the ÖSD B1 is its modular format. The exam is divided into 4 distinct modules: Reading, Listening, Writing, and Speaking. These modules can be taken individually or in mix. If a candidate passes just one module, they receive a certificate for that particular part. This modularity reduces pressure and enables learners to focus on areas where they may need more practice.

A Closer Look at the Requirements

1. The Reading Module

The Reading module tests the ability to understand daily German. Tasks consist of matching advertisements to person profiles, determining the perspective of writers in an online forum, and following directions or info in longer texts.

2. The Listening Module

Prospects will hear recordings in standard German as spoken in Austria, Germany, and Switzerland. This pluricentric approach makes sure the prospect is prepared for the linguistic subtleties of various German-speaking areas. Jobs range from identifying local statements at a train station to following a semi-formal interview.

3. The Writing Module

The Writing area needs candidates to show adaptability.

  • Job 1: An informal email or letter (approx. 80 words).
  • Task 2: Expressing a viewpoint on a particular topic in a forum or post (approx. 80 words).
  • Task 3: An official apology or ask for info (approx. 40 words).

4. The Speaking Module

The oral exam evaluates the candidate's capability to communicate spontaneously.

  • Job 1 (Preparation): Planning an event or an activity with a partner.
  • Task 2 (Presentation): Giving a short talk on a particular topic (e.g., "Living in the City vs. the Countryside").
  • Task 3 (Feedback): Asking and addressing concerns based on the partner's presentation.

Scoring and Passing Criteria

To get the full certificate, a prospect must pass all four modules. Since each module is independent, the scoring is handled independently. Typically, a rating of 60 out of 100 points is needed in each module to pass.

ModuleMaximum PointsPassing Score (60%)
Reading10060
Listening10060
Composing10060
Speaking10060

Keep in mind: If a prospect takes all modules together, the results are consolidated into a single B1 certificate.

Why Pursue the ÖSD B1 Certificate?

The B1 certificate is typically the minimum requirement for several legal and expert turning points in German-speaking nations.

  • Home Permits: In Austria, the B1 certificate is frequently required for the "Integration Agreement" and for acquiring long-term residency.
  • Citizenship: Many regions need evidence of B1-level German for naturalization processes.
  • Academic Pursuits: Some employment schools (Fachhochschulen) and preparatory colleges (Studienkollegs) accept B1 as the entry-level requirement.
  • Work Opportunities: Having a B1 certificate on a CV shows to companies that the candidate can manage everyday work environment communication and follow standard safety directions.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the distinction in between ÖSD and Goethe-Zertifikat?

At the B1 level, the ÖSD and Goethe-Zertifikat are essentially identical. They utilize the exact same assessment materials and are both recognized worldwide. The primary distinction is the company administering the test and the prospective inclusion of more Austrian-specific vocabulary in the ÖSD variation.

The length of time is the ÖSD B1 certificate valid?

The certificate is valid forever. However, many employers or government organizations (such as migration workplaces) might require a certificate that is no more than 2 years of ages to make sure the candidate's language skills stay current.

Can I retake just one module if I stop working?

Yes. Due To The Fact That the ÖSD Zertifikat B1 B1 is modular, a candidate can retake just the module they did not pass. There is no need to duplicate the whole exam if the other parts were successful.

The length of time does it require to receive the results?

Typically, outcomes and certificates are available within 4 to 6 weeks after the exam date, depending upon the test center and the nation.

Is a dictionary enabled during the exam?

No, dictionaries or any other aids (electronic gadgets, notes) are strictly forbidden throughout the B1 exam.
